Description We should define reproducible performance tests for ZITADEL. helm/helm#11070. yaml file. ⚠️ The existing Alfresco Helm Charts remains available and has been updated to leverage charts hosted in this repository. I chatted with the maintainers here before learning what gotrue was, and they suggested SAML: Add this suggestion to a batch that can be applied as a single commit. In the meantime, you can set zitadel. I am trying to deploy the Zitadel on k8s using the helm chart and with the configuration as: zitadel: masterkeySecretName: zitadel-masterkey configmapConfig: ExternalSecure: true ExternalDomain: dev. Hope this helps 😁. The behavior in go templates was changed for go 1. The Open Source kanban (built with Meteor). Acceptance Criteria. 11. I like helm-docs and the neat thing about helm-docs is that you can add it as a pre-commit hook by creating a file in the root of your repo called . Using ClusterIP with an ingress. Vulnerabilities scanner. In Helm we can make an "umbrella" chart that can be applied by Fleet/ArgoCD/Flux. For translations, only add Pull Request changes to wekan/i18n/en. Do you have instructions how to use the chart with postgresql? The problem in current chart lies in the fact that it forces you to deploy this chart as a standalone. Keep variable/table/field names camelCase. This will change very soon with the release of v2. Self-hosted. Deploy Chart 7. How can we have a custom action created via the helm chart? I'm working on some infrastructure as code to bootstrap zitadel and Argo CD. Contribute to DataDog/helm-charts development by creating an account on GitHub. User a day (aka. 3. json , other translations are done at ht I'm working on a couple of helm charts (appflowy-helm and gotrue-helm) for AppFlowy-Cloud (which is a mess while I convert their docker-compose. Separating Init and Setup from the Runtime If you use the official ZITADEL Helm chart, then you can stop reading now. Unfortunately the chart requires a number of cockroachdb related secret, certificates etc. Those containers use images provided by Bitnami through its test & release pipeline and whose source code can be found at bitnami/containers. 1. Now you've configured GitHub Pages, it will act as your Helm repository. An example for ZITADEL-terminated TLS is An example for ZITADEL with a secure Postgres DB with password authentication is available and automatically tested Actually, probably not all the configurations listed in the AC are working already, And it's possible that we have introduce breaking changes and release a new major version. I wrote my helm install command that in my opinion just should work, but it does not, Zitadel always attempts to use cockroachDB, no matter where I'm setting up the PostgreSQL configs - and I tried to add it everywhere, which you can see bellow As a Helm user, I want the zitadel chart to be tested and defaulted to the latest ZITADEL version so I'm confident that all fixes and features are available for the chart at any time. [CI] Running make validate to ensure that all generated assets are up-to-date and ready to be merged. An example for LB-terminated TLS is available and tested. Describe the bug. Hello, I'm trying to deploy zitadel using helm chart via terraform. This Chart is focused on stable release, so there are limitations and one will need to apply Traefik v3 CRDs first. Goals Login 100 Mio. But when I try to sign in to the console - I get an error message: The requested redirect_uri is As an admin, I want to have configuration examples for ingress configurations, so that I can easily transition from a PoC to production. Usage. $ helm install vault hashicorp/vault. As part of the container releases, the images are scanned for vulnerabilities, here you can find more info about this topic. Make charts compatible with older Helm versions. Capabilities. i18n. Installation stuck at PodInitializing. json , other translations are done at ht Short description of the app The best of Auth0 and Keycloak combined. Instant dev environments I've installed the chart as described in the guide but it is stuck at PodInitializing: k get -n zitadel all. Merged. It's running behind Cloudflare, and Cloudflare is responsible for TLS certificate termination, and DDoS prot It would be great to have official docs on all the available parameters for this helm chart. ZITADEL - Identity infrastructure, simplified for you. This umbrella chart might contain Zitadel but also a database like cockroach or postgresql. NAME TYPE CLUSTER-IP EXTERNAL-IP PORT(S) AGE. g. NAME READY STATUS RESTARTS AGE. Explore the GitHub Discussions forum for zitadel zitadel-charts. If you want to understand what are the principles to leverage in order to build on top of Alfresco components' chart please refer to the getting-started-with-alfresco-charts . Version ) }} to select the version of the alpine/k8s image when no tag is specified in the values. Each Helm chart contains one or more containers. The version bump in the workflow doesn't seem to function properly. We are deploying via the Helm chart, and as part of the configmapConfig value, we try to disable registration. I found this helpful discussion in the argo-cd repo that mentions creating a custom action to get argo-cd and zitade pod/crdb-0 1/1 Running 0 2m35s. Describe Issue I want to deploy zitadel using the below-mentioned helm chart values. machinekeyWriterImage. Go to the settings page on your repository and set the source branch to the gh-pages branch you just created. TLS. 2 and not stay on 2. updateStrategy. "v3. 18 which was just recently bumped in Helm, I guess. ZITADEL is the identity experience platform built for developers and security officers due to its Find and fix vulnerabilities Codespaces. Follow the applicable instructions for your edition / deployment methodology below: Deploying with Helm. bump Helm charts from next ZITADEL PR #3664: Pull request #5815 synchronize by livio-a Can we update the Chart to the latest stable version i. It complements this PR in the charts repo From a zitadel perspective it could get interesting to define the test parameters like amount of amount of instances, orgs, users, user types, projects Makes sense I will quickly adapt some ideas The Open Source kanban (built with Meteor). configmapConfig. releases. crt needed for establishing secure database connections dbSslRootCrtSecret: " zitadel-cockroachdb-ca-secret " # The Secret containing the client CA Certificate and key at tls Yes, the charts defaults are not updated for the new TLS config yet. 1 for a long time. 5%. md at main · zitadel/zitadel-charts It's possible to use this chart with Traefik v3 (current tested with v3. com. Please see the many options supported in the values. Logs setupJob. This issues aims to outline the goal and task of such an undertaking. 0 to 7. 5. As a DevOps engineer that deploys their infrastructure via Helm and GitOps, I want the chart to provide a proper upgrade path for newer Zitadel versions so that I don't have to break protocol and perform intensive (and error-prone) manual work for each update that changes the projections. A screenshot below on how Zitadel uses the suffix in a org. yaml) based on the contents of packages/. zitadel. 9 (#92) · zitadel/zitadel-charts@541b3ca git rm -rf . pod/zitadel-init-nrfnq 0/1 Init:0/1 0 116s. 1200 Logins per krise86 changed the title Charr fails when not using FirstInstance in values Chart fails when not using FirstInstance in values Feb 9, 2023 Copy link Collaborator Outdated instructions on charts. Helm will auto detect which version is used based on image. The User-Community Airflow Helm Chart is the standard way to deploy Apache Airflow on Kubernetes with Helm. tag to a semver higher than 3. #56 opened on Dec 19, 2022 by shishkin. This repo contains helm and YAML for deploying Portainer into a Kubernetes environment. Acceptance criteria Provide helm chart with the necessary fields exposed (config, secrets) # Note: Either zitadel. Suggestions cannot be applied while the I don't think it makes sense that we stay on old releases. The charts can be added using following command: The charts can be added using following command: helm repo add argo https://argoproj. com "hashicorp" has been added to your repositories. - airflow-helm/charts Argo Helm is a collection of community maintained charts for https://argoproj. yml to helm) because I noticed they used gotrue. #68 opened on Feb 8 by eliobischof. The init and setup phases are already separated and executed in dedicated ZITADEL - The best of Auth0 and Keycloak combined. 27. while trying to install zitadel with my own values, I notized that the docs for the configMapConfig are different for the tutorial, the values file in this repo and in the config file in the zitadel repo. Community Edition. e. - chore: bump Helm charts from next · zitadel/zitadel@694cef4 Built for the serverless era. I unfortunately am out of time for this project, so I will have to give zitadel admin access anyway, which may be an issue during an audit, as this zitadel helm chart is in Argo CD as an ApplicationSet and so we'd have to write some additional logic outside of the IaC to enable the init job declaratively, and then create a new git commit to We should provide a helm chart for version 2 to make using ZITADEL on K8s a straight and easy process. Makefile 2. We want to use zitadel on-premise with a baremetal postgresql cluster. #77 opened last week by wesjdj. Mustache 38. the helm chart is focusing on cockroachdb deployments, which may be fine for cloud based setup. Smarty 8. docs: describe DefaultInstance vs FirstInstance zitadel/zitadel#7487. 0 but unable due to zitadel-setup trying to create the database again, despite it existing already. com ExternalPort: 443 TLS: Ena Hi, i started zitadel on aws EKS via helm chart with follow parameters - fullnameOverride: zitadel nameOverride: zitadel replicaCount: 1 zitadel: masterkeySecretName: zitadel-masterkey configmapCon I have joined the ZITADEL chat; Environment. With the newest helm version, helm uses a short circuit evaluation for and and or functions, so if you upgrade helm, you should get rid of the nil pointer. To install the latest version of this chart, add the Hashicorp helm repository and run helm install: $ helm repo add hashicorp https://helm. 0. Using NodePort on a local/remote cluster. An example of this Chart. GitHub Sponsors. Once you've done that, you need to enable GitHub Pages in your repository. ExternalSecure to false for HTTP or true for HTTPS through a TLS terminating proxy. Shell 5. User can move from old kubernetes signing certificates by performing following steps: Run the upgrade command with upgrade strategy set as "onDelete" which only upgrades the pods when deleted by the user. KubeVersion. Set image. 0-rc1". io projects. 23. helm upgrade crdb-test cockroachdb --set statefulset. Deploy Zitadel using Helm. Originally created in 2017, it has since helped thousands of companies create production-ready deployments of Airflow on Kubernetes. 6 days ago · Also, after the setup is done, rolling out a new ZITADEL version is much faster when the runtime processes are just executed with zitadel start. eliobischof mentioned this issue on Mar 1. This doesn't work - registration is enabled on the instance and organization. An example for a custom domain with an ingress controller is available and tested. Values. tag | default ( trimPrefix "v" . I'm trying to upgrade from chart 7. 0, e. May 15, 2023 · Currently, the Helm chart utilizes {{ .